One-line positioning
DramaBite is a vertical micro-drama platform associated with Newborn Town Inc. (HKEX: 09911) and operated through StorySculpt Entertainment Limited (Hong Kong), formerly named Mini Episode. It delivers 1–2 minute vertical shorts across roughly 14 languages and serves the Middle East and global markets via paid subscriptions and in-app coin purchases, with no in-app advertising.
Product & company
Store and privacy-policy records identify StorySculpt Entertainment Limited (Hong Kong) as the overseas operating entity for DramaBite. Multiple public reports link DramaBite to Newborn Town Inc. (HKEX: 09911), and the App Store registered developer contact email uses the micous.com domain (tied to Newborn Town's MICO product), while direct equity linkage between StorySculpt Entertainment Limited and Newborn Town is not yet visible in public registry records (Hong Kong Companies Registry / HKEX disclosures / mainland corporate filings). We therefore mark the relationship as related but still subject to further verification.
Business model & format
DramaBite monetizes through paid means, offering auto-renewing weekly (about USD 19.99), monthly (about USD 23.99) and annual (up to about USD 349.99) subscriptions alongside one-time virtual-coin in-app purchases for per-episode or coin-pack unlocks, priced roughly between USD 2.99 and USD 13.99. Third-party monitoring shows no in-app advertising, so classifying the app as paid fits its core monetization structure.
Growth & market
DramaBite initially targeted the Middle East and North Africa (Saudi Arabia, the UAE, Kuwait and others), described as one of the earlier short-drama apps in the Arab region, before expanding into Southeast Asia, Latin America and the United States. User acquisition relies on paid social campaigns across Meta and TikTok, with creatives concentrated in Middle Eastern markets such as Saudi Arabia, Qatar and Turkey. Public estimates put its 2025 revenue at about RMB 68.06 million with cumulative downloads in the millions, reflecting strong growth in the Middle East short-drama segment.
Risks & watchpoints
DramaBite is suitable for public listing, but the page should note that the direct equity link between the overseas operator StorySculpt Entertainment Limited (Hong Kong) and the domestic affiliate Newborn Town Inc. is not yet directly shown in public registries, and we keep a pending-verification note. Also note: the iOS seller is StorySculpt Entertainment Limited while the Android developer is StorySculpt Entertainment Team — same brand, different legal names, so they should not be read as two separate companies; and the product was formerly named Mini Episode, so listings should use DramaBite as the primary name with the former name noted. It is currently purely paid (no ads), so the classification should be re-evaluated if ad inventory is later introduced.
